Subject: [PATCH 12/12] crypto: sm3 - Remove 'struct sm3_state'

Update one driver that used sizeof(struct sm3_state) to use
sizeof(struct sm3_ctx) instead.  Then, remove struct sm3_state and
SM3_STATE_SIZE.

This completes the replacement of struct sm3_state with struct sm3_ctx.

 drivers/crypto/starfive/jh7110-hash.c | 4 ++--
 include/crypto/sm3.h                  | 7 -------
 2 files changed, 2 insertions(+), 9 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/crypto/starfive/jh7110-hash.c b/drivers/crypto/starfive/jh7110-hash.c
index 742038a5201a..008a47baa165 100644
--- a/drivers/crypto/starfive/jh7110-hash.c
+++ b/drivers/crypto/starfive/jh7110-hash.c
@@ -793,11 +793,11 @@ static struct ahash_engine_alg algs_sha2_sm3[] = {
 	.base.import   = starfive_hash_import,
 	.base.init_tfm = starfive_sm3_init_tfm,
 	.base.exit_tfm = starfive_hash_exit_tfm,
 	.base.halg = {
 		.digestsize = SM3_DIGEST_SIZE,
-		.statesize  = sizeof(struct sm3_state),
+		.statesize  = sizeof(struct sm3_ctx),
 		.base = {
 			.cra_name		= "sm3",
 			.cra_driver_name	= "sm3-starfive",
 			.cra_priority		= 200,
 			.cra_flags		= CRYPTO_ALG_ASYNC |
@@ -822,11 +822,11 @@ static struct ahash_engine_alg algs_sha2_sm3[] = {
 	.base.init_tfm = starfive_hmac_sm3_init_tfm,
 	.base.exit_tfm = starfive_hash_exit_tfm,
 	.base.setkey	  = starfive_hash_setkey,
 	.base.halg = {
 		.digestsize = SM3_DIGEST_SIZE,
-		.statesize  = sizeof(struct sm3_state),
+		.statesize  = sizeof(struct sm3_ctx),
 		.base = {
 			.cra_name		= "hmac(sm3)",
 			.cra_driver_name	= "sm3-hmac-starfive",
 			.cra_priority		= 200,
 			.cra_flags		= CRYPTO_ALG_ASYNC |
diff --git a/include/crypto/sm3.h b/include/crypto/sm3.h
index 34d7eb32b7db..371e8a661705 100644
--- a/include/crypto/sm3.h
+++ b/include/crypto/sm3.h
@@ -12,27 +12,20 @@
 
 #include <linux/types.h>
 
 #define SM3_DIGEST_SIZE	32
 #define SM3_BLOCK_SIZE	64
-#define SM3_STATE_SIZE	40
 
 #define SM3_IVA		0x7380166f
 #define SM3_IVB		0x4914b2b9
 #define SM3_IVC		0x172442d7
 #define SM3_IVD		0xda8a0600
 #define SM3_IVE		0xa96f30bc
 #define SM3_IVF		0x163138aa
 #define SM3_IVG		0xe38dee4d
 #define SM3_IVH		0xb0fb0e4e
 
-struct sm3_state {
-	u32 state[SM3_DIGEST_SIZE / 4];
-	u64 count;
-	u8 buffer[SM3_BLOCK_SIZE];
-};
-
 /* State for the SM3 compression function */
 struct sm3_block_state {
 	u32 h[SM3_DIGEST_SIZE / 4];
 };
